Abstract

The complete mitochondrial genome of is 16,240 bp in length, containing 13 protein-coding genes (PCGs), 2 ribosomal RNA (rRNAs), a control region (D-loop), and 22 transfer RNA (tRNAs). The phylogenetic analysis included 18 species within 10 families of Mantodea using maximum likelihood (ML) method. The result showed that is sister to sp., both of which form a sister clade with sp.
